Salinas IPLINK-600
The Salinas IPLINK-600 is a high performance point-to-point microwave link available at all standard licensed frequency bands from 4.5 to 42 GHz.
The link offers throughput of up to 600 Mbps full duplex in a single polarization channel (750 Mbps with header compression).
The radio offers hitless Advanced Adaptive Coding & Modulation (AACM) to provide link reliability in de-graded channel conditions with standard modulation levels up to #1024QAM.
It also features Adaptive Power Control to implement automatic transmit power level increase on modulation downshift for improved system gain during fading. Other outstanding features include comprehensive management and monitoring capability and the best system gain available.
The system includes both fiber and copper Gigabit Ethernet interfaces with in-band and out-of-band management and can be powered directly or over Ethernet using a PoE injector. Dual input power supply support (redundant) -48V power is available. The radios are FCC and ETSI compliant and they meet have operational capability up to +65°C (149°F).
